Toxicological Studies
6 study endpoints found for Linalyl Acetate. NOAEL (No Observed Adverse Effect Level) values are used to calculate the Margin of Safety per SCCS methodology.
| Endpoint | Value | Route | Species | Study Type |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| NOAEL | 250 mg/kg bw/day | dermal | rat | dermal | REACH |
| NOAEL | 160 mg/kg bw/day | oral | rat | oral | REACH |
| NOAEL | 250 mg/kg bw/day | dermal | - | dermal | REACH |
| NOAEL | 117 mg/kg bw/day | oral | - | oral | REACH |
| NOAEL | 200 mg/kg bw/day | oral | rat | oral | REACH |
| NOAEL | 200 mg/kg bw/day | oral | - | oral | REACH |

Expert Verdict
Major lavender constituent with low risk when fresh but oxidizes to potent contact allergens; newly individually declarable as EU allergen under EU 2023/1545 requiring separate declaration and label updates from July 2026; included in IFRA 51st Amendment restrictions.

Is Linalyl Acetate allowed in the EU?
Linalyl Acetate EU regulatory status: restricted. Maximum allowed concentration: 0.001% (leave-on) / 0.01% (rinse-off) - declarable allergen under EU 2023/1545. This is based on EU Regulation 1223/2009 and its amendments.
What does Linalyl Acetate do in cosmetics?
Linalyl Acetate functions as: fragrance. It is classified as a Fragrance in our database. CAS number: 115-95-7.

What is the NOAEL for Linalyl Acetate?
The NOAEL (No Observed Adverse Effect Level) for Linalyl Acetate is 250 mg/kg bw/day based on a dermal study via dermal route in rat. A total of 6 study endpoints are available. Source: REACH.
Is Linalyl Acetate classified as hazardous under GHS?
Linalyl Acetate carries a GHS signal word of "WARNING". Hazard statements: Combustible liquid Causes eye irritation Toxic to aquatic life. This classification is based on the ILO/WHO International Chemical Safety Card and ECHA C&L inventory data. Note: GHS classification applies to the pure substance โ at cosmetic use concentrations, hazard thresholds may not be met.
